Lawyer Kreshnik Spahiu has described the Democratic Party's eighth national protest as one of the smallest gatherings in the history of this political force.
Invited to Report TV, Spahiu stated that participation in the protest was much lower than had been predicted by the opposition, adding that the democrats and citizens "abandoned" Sali Berisha at the most important moment.
" The people and the democrats abandoned Berisha on the day he was most needed and left him with 1,500-2,000 protesters ," he said.
According to Spahiu, the tensions and clashes with the police were provoked by the protest organizers themselves, while he added that the majority also has an interest in Berisha remaining the main figure facing the government.
" It is a first clash provoked and initiated by the organizers themselves for several reasons, but on the other hand it is also supported by the police, which I am sure is that the main actors who have an interest in Berisha being the only factor facing the government are the socialists ," declared Spahiu.
He also mocked the protesters, saying that without the presence of the police, the protest would have no impact.
" I invite all citizens to think for a moment about a boulevard without police, with 2,000 protesters in front. Rest assured, just as they came, like wet chickens, they would leave and would not be able to occupy institutions ," said the lawyer.
Spahiu also raised doubts about a possible political agreement between the Democratic Party and the Socialist Party on constitutional and electoral changes.
" Berisha is facing a major historic PD-SP bargain, to change the Constitution and change the electoral law, to annihilate any new political movement for the next 30-40 years ," he said.
The lawyer also commented on the political goals of Berisha's protests, claiming that they have served to weaken new opposition parties and rivals within the opposition.
" There were two goals of the protest, the first to remove Adriatik Lapaj from the boulevard as an opposition competitor. One could say that he is afraid of Adriatik, in politics Berisha and Rama have a different strategy. Berisha has always been a detractor of these new parties. He rivaled them with protests and then seduced them with agreements until he burned them completely ," said Spahiu.
According to him, the protest also had another political objective.
" The second goal, they overshadowed the party of Agron Shehaj and Arlind Qori. In the perception of the public and opinion, whoever has more people is stronger. Through protests, they eliminated internal protests ," he declared.
